    We are looking for a solutions-oriented Senior CyberArk Engineer to join our team in supporting a Federal customer.

    In this remote role, you will have the opportunity to apply your innovative engineering and systems administrative talents to address security challenges, contributing to the hardening of the nation's security posture.

    If you enjoy tackling complex problems and providing innovative solutions consider exploring the possibility of working with phia What You'll Do

    Directly interact with the CyberArk vendor, as well as perform upgrades independent of CyberArk Professional Services.
    Provide engineering and systems administrative support related to Identity and Access Management, and Privileged Access Management tools and solutions.

    PAM Tool configuration:
    activities include configuring SmartRules, Splunk, multifactor authentication (MFA), ServiceNow, SCIM server integration, authentication, defining BT roles, etc.
    Account onboarding onto the PAM tool
    Provide password-safe user support and ticket resolutions
    Maintaining virtual appliances (patches and upgrades)
    Maintaining and support of Windows servers/MS SQL Server, etc.
    Windows and *nix system administration
    Leverage agile project management approaches
    Prepare, interpret, and present flowcharts, schedules, and step-by-step action plans
    Provide 24x7 on-call support for system-down occurrences.

    Requirements:
    Education + Experience


    10 years of experience with information technology, including supporting access management solutions, such as user privileges management, user credential management, or user security behavior monitoring.

    5 years experience specifically with CyberArk.
    Experience with supporting IAM, security operations threat response, or security architecture.
    Experience with COTS IAM tools, including CyberArk, Broadcom Layer 7/ CA PAM, Centrify, or BeyondTrust.
    Requirements, design, implementation, integration, testing, or change management experience.
    Knowledge of Active Directory or LDAP management, configuration or design, PKI, X509, SSO across multiple domains, 2FA via PIV, or CAC, and scripting and coding
    BA or BS degree
    Required Certifications

    CyberArk Certified Delivery Engineer (CDE)

    Security Clearance

    U.S. Citizenship required

    Applicants selected will be subject to a security investigation and may need to meet eligibility requirements for access to classified information.

    Public Trust determination is required.
